The Family Medicine Center is a combination of a physician group practice and a university-affiliated residency training program of Virtua. The dual role of the center is to provide comprehensive medical care for the entire family and to educate resident physicians in the specialty of family practice.
Physicians at the center care for patients in the tradition of the old time "family doctor" while using the most modern techniques and facilities available. Your family physician provides ongoing, comprehensive care for your entire family and coordinates all healthcare efforts on your behalf. Although your physician may consult other specialists for specific health problems, the responsibility for the supervision of your health care remains with your family physician.
Services include: pediatrics, general medicine, minor surgery, geriatrics, office gynecology, and individual and family counseling.
